Year: 1991
Make: volkswagen
Model: vanagon
Engine Size: 2.1
Refrigerant Type: r134a
Ambient Temp: 90
Pressure Low: 85
Pressure High: 85
Country of Origin: United States
Static pressures are equal and in line for ambient temp. Compressor kicks in. High and low side drop slightly and then stabilize at 85psi for both high and low. Ambient temp. aprox. 90. No cold air. Is this a bad compressor or possibly a bad expansion valve? Compressor is quiet and can be turned by hand when not running it is a Sanden 709
Could use a little more information, when was it last working? what has been done to the system that you know of, any service recently, if so what? Static pressure of 85 with an ambient of 90 looks like a low charge, bad gauge set or bad compressor, nut more information will help us help you..

I retro fit to 134 2 years ago. The compressor was good. Changed oil to PAG and replaced receiver dryer. Evacuated and charged. Worked fine. I believe it was working a couple weeks ago. Can the Sanden compressors fail but still seem to operate? ie. not frozen no loud noises etc.
If the system is just low shouldn't I be getting at least some increase in high side pressure when the compressor is running and I increase engine speed?
You may have a leak, and you need to make sure the compressor is coming on.. It would pay to evacuate, recharge to see if the compressor is working, could be a bad compressor, broken shaft or sheered key (not sure if yours has a key) meaning the outside is turning, but not the inside etc..
